After 8 years and 30 rounds of tough negotiations, leaders from 15 countries in the Asia-Pacific region signed the Comprehensive Economic Partnership (RCEP), which opens up new business opportunities for member countries.
The agreement will promote the building of the ASEAN economic community and enable ASEAN members to work together toward a shared prosperity. This agreement embodies a strong commitment to economic liberalization and integration between ASEAN and its partners.
